SOMETIMES

A wisp of smoke

there. Vanishes.

Each toke,

breathe in.

Exhale.

Like the years spin

by.

I wonder

sometimes.

Out yonder,

in this life line.

Yesterdays,

can't be mine.

My story,

can not be edited.

Each moment of glory

always treasured.

Every chapter

undoubtly measured

by life long questions,

wondering why

sometimes.

Time I cannot buy

to change some.

Breathe deep,

hold on

this life I keep,

'til to the next life.
